Aston Villa manager Martin O'Neill has revealed that Crystal Palace and QPR have enquired about a potential loan deal for midfielder Lee Hendrie. Former Villa boss John Gregory, now manager of the Hoops, joins several other clubs in chasing O'Neill for the unsettled 29-year-old.
O'Neill said: "There are a number of teams who are looking to take Lee on loan, he can go wherever to get games.
"John Gregory has inquired and Palace have maintained an interest in him."
O'Neill added: "I wasn't the one who instigated the possibility of him going out on loan. It seemed as if his agent wanted that.
"But even so, I am not in disagreement with him because he can go - wherever that may be - and get games."
